What is Seaport Res Ptn’s Estimate for Navient Q3 Earnings?

Navient Corporation (NASDAQ:NAVIFree Report) – Analysts at Seaport Res Ptn reduced their Q3 2025 earnings per share estimates for shares of Navient in a research report issued to clients and investors on Monday, September 29th. Seaport Res Ptn analyst W. Ryan now expects that the credit services provider will earn $0.19 per share for the quarter, down from their prior estimate of $0.23. The consensus estimate for Navient’s current full-year earnings is $1.04 per share.

Navient (NASDAQ:NAVIG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, July 30th. The credit services provider reported $0.21 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.27 by ($0.06). The business had revenue of $156.00 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$156.20 million. Navient had a return on equity of 4.08% and a net margin of 0.89%.During the same quarter in the previous year, the company posted $0.29 earnings per share. Navient has set its FY 2025 guidance at 0.950-1.050 EPS.

Navient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Navient Corporation provides technology-enabled education finance and business processing solutions for education, health care, and government clients in the United States. It operates through three segments: Federal Education Loans, Consumer Lending, and Business Processing. The company owns Federal Family Education Loan Program (FFELP) loans that are insured or guaranteed by state or not-for-profit agencies; and performs servicing on its portfolios, as well as federal education loans held by other institutions.
